Description

Hypobromous acid, also known as "bromanol" or "hydroxidobromine," is a weak, unstable acid with the chemical formula HBrO. It features a bromine atom in the +1 oxidation state and shares similar chemical and physical properties with hypochlorous acid, HClO. Hypobromous acid is only found in solution and partially dissociates into the hypobromite anion (BrO-) and the cation (H+) in aqueous solution. The salts derived from hypobromous acid are called hypobromites, which are also unstable and undergo a disproportionation reaction when evaporated or boiled to dryness, resulting in the formation of respective bromate and bromide salts.

Uses

1. Used in the Water Treatment Industry:
Hypobromous acid is used as a bactericide for disinfecting water, effectively eliminating harmful bacteria and ensuring the safety of water supplies.
2. Used in the Environmental Protection Industry:
Hypobromous acid is used as a wastewater disinfectant, helping to treat and clean wastewater before it is released back into the environment, reducing the risk of water pollution and protecting aquatic ecosystems.
3. Used in the Chemical Industry:
Hypobromous acid and its salts, known as hypobromites, are utilized in various chemical processes due to their unique properties and reactivity. The disproportionation reaction of hypobromites can be harnessed to produce bromate and bromide salts, which have their own applications in different industries.

Check Digit Verification of cas no

The CAS Registry Mumber 14380-62-2 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 1,4,3,8 and 0 respectively; the second part has 2 digits, 6 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 14380-62:
(7*1)+(6*4)+(5*3)+(4*8)+(3*0)+(2*6)+(1*2)=92
92 % 10 = 2
So 14380-62-2 is a valid CAS Registry Number.

Laser Flash Photolysis of HClO, ClO(-), HBrO, and BrO(-) in Aqueous Solution. Reactions of Cl- and Br-Atoms

Klaening, Ulrik K.,Wolff, Thomas

, p. 243 - 245 (2007/10/02)

Spectra and rate constants of reactions were measured of chlorine and bromine atoms formed by photolysis of aqueous solutions of hypochlorous and hypobromous acids and their salts with light of wavelength 248.5 and 308 nm.Chlorine and bromine atoms in aqueous solution behave like weak oxygen acids showing the pKa-values 5.1 and 10.5, respectively.Exchanges of water molecules bound to the halogen atoms are fast processes. - Keywords: Chemical Kinetics / Laser Flash Photolysis / Photochemistry / Radicals / Solutions
